Ok, so the dealer says my speed sensor is shot and that I need a new one. I've got a 2004 Cavalier LS SPORT Coupe. The problem I'm having is that when I start to drive and usually only when I start driving the for the 1st time, I get the trac off, check engine and ABS lights come on.

So my question is...will a speed sensor from any other year work on my car? I've been to Auto Zone, Pepboys and Action Auto and they all don't have the part. They all say that it's not available and I have to get it from the dealer. And the dealer wants like 400 for the part.

those parts cant be found at any local auto store. is your speedo not reading and sometimes just dropping to zero? if not, then its probably not your vss. the vss is an expensive sensor that you have to get through gm (about 110 bucks). if it is your vss when its taken out, take a look at it and see if its covered in metal pieces at the end. if so, start saving for that new tranny

nope..... if you are over 56K miles it's not under warranty anymore...i had the SAME EXACT problem on my 03 cavalier with 29.890 miles on it....AND it's the service light on NOT the check engine ....it should be ABS/Trac/Service lights on.....it's probably one of the 4 ABS speed sensors gone bad...I actually had 2 bad sensors....so they replaced for free...the service advisor even told me I saved over $650 cuz of the warranty.....the sensor itself cost around $140 (front) and over $210 (rear)
